Title:
speed mismatch trying to attach usb device to guest vm
Status in libvirt package in Ubuntu:
New
Status in linux package in Ubuntu:
Incomplete
Bug description:
Distro: 18.04.02, just recently upgraded from 16.04
MachineType: LENOVO 20J7S02N00
All of the machines USB ports are USB 3.0
I added the USB drive from virt-managers UI. Trying to start the guest
vm results in:
Error starting domain: internal error: process exited while connecting to
monitor: 2019-02-12T11:12:16.334471Z qemu-system-x86_64: -device
usb-host,hostbus=2,hostaddr=2,id=hostdev0,bus=usb.0,port=1: Warning: speed
mismatch trying to attach usb device "Porsche Desktop" (super speed) to bus
"usb.0", port "1" (full+high speed)
2019-02-12T11:12:16.485645Z qemu-system-x86_64: -device
usb-host,hostbus=2,hostaddr=2,id=hostdev0,bus=usb.0,port=1: failed to open host
usb device 2:2
